All-New Toyota bZ4X: Design & Interior

The Toyota bZ4X is different — so we’re not surprised by the edgy design details that set it apart from the brand’s gas-powered SUV lineup. We haven’t had the chance to look inside the cabin, but promotional images suggest that the bZ4X interior offers square footage cargo space that’s similar to the RAV4. Here’s what we know to expect so far:

  • Long wheelbase with short overhangs
  • Open-concept interior for optimal comfort and confidence on the road
  • Instrument panel and steering wheel meter repositioned to increase visibility
  • Wide center console between front-row seats
  • Digital gauge display and a large infotainment touchscreen
  • Panoramic roof
  • Futuristic dash design

For Toyota, the Future is Carbon-Neutral

Toyota has committed to expanding its global electrified product portfolio to around 70 models by 2025, so the bZ4X all-electric Toyota SUV will kick off a full lineup of “Toyota bZ” carbon-neutral vehicles to come. And like the Toyota bZ4X, you can expect them to feature groundbreaking alternative-fuel and zero-emission powertrain technologies. So far, we know that the bZ family will include:

  • 15 dedicated BEVs
  • Seven BEVs carrying the bZ moniker
  • Lineup of electrified pickup trucks
